Mumbai : Food delivery platform Swiggy on Friday announced expansion of its 'Food on Train' service to 122 stations across the country amid an encouraging response to the offering.Besides this, the company also announced that it has increased the pre-order window to 96 hours (4 days) from 24 hours earlier, ensuring more convenience for the travellers.
